96SEO 2025-08-07 10:08 13
当用户访问你的网站时 浏览器突然弹出“证书无效”的警告,这不仅会瞬间降低用户信任度,还可能导致搜索引擎排名下滑。SSL证书作为网站平安与可信度的核心指标,一旦失效,后果远比你想象的更严重。本文将SSL证书无效的五大核心原因, 提供可落地的解决方案,并分享防范妙招,帮你彻底告别证书无效的烦恼。
SSL证书具有明确的有效期,通常为1-2年。据统计,约68%的证书无效问题源于过期。证书过期后浏览器会马上判定为不可信,主要原因是加密密钥已失效,无法保障数据传输平安。比方说某知名电商网站曾因忘记续费证书,导致首页24小时无法正常访问,直接损失超30万订单。定期检查证书到期日是基本操作,建议设置提前60天的自动提醒。
SSL证书与域名严格绑定, 常见匹配问题包括:证书为www.example.com而访问的是example.com,或子域名未启用泛域名证书。Chrome浏览器会明确显示“此证书的名称与网站名称不匹配”。解决此类问题需确保证书覆盖所有常用访问形式,比方说购买通配符证书可一次性保护所有子域名。
当用户电脑的系统时间与证书有效期不符时浏览器会直接判定证书无效。这一问题在跨时区旅行或系统故障后尤为常见。微软数据显示,全球约12%的时间错误问题会导致SSL验证失败。可通过以下步骤排查:打开“控制面板”→“日期和时间”→“Internet时间”→“更改设置”→勾选“与Internet时间服务器同步”。
证书安装过程中的技术疏漏是导致无效的第四大原因, 包括:私钥丢失、证书链不完整、服务器配置错误。比方说 Apache服务器若未启用mod_ssl模块,或证书链文件顺序错误,就会出现“证书不受信任”的提示。建议使用专业的SSL管理工具自动化安装流程,减少人为失误。
当CA机构发现证书存在平安风险或域名验证信息变更时会吊销该证书。被吊销的证书即使未到期也会失效。用户可。若确认误吊销,需马上联系CA机构重新签发。
遇到证书无效时按以下步骤高效排查:
若确认证书过期:
解决域名不匹配的核心是确保证书与访问地址完全一致:
针对用户端时间错误的问题:
修复安装配置错误需根据服务器类型针对性处理:
服务器类型 | 常见错误 | 修复命令/工具 |
---|---|---|
Apache | mod_ssl未启用 | sudo a2enmod ssl && systemctl restart apache2 |
Nginx | 证书链顺序错误 | 使用OpenSSL验证:openssl s_client -connect example.com:443 |
IIS | 绑定HTTPS端口缺失 | 通过IIS管理器“绑定”功能添加443端口 |
防范胜于治疗,建议建立三层监控机制:
CA机构的信誉直接影响证书的有效性。全球最受信任的CA机构包括:
完整的证书链是验证有效性的关键。最佳实践包括:
每季度进行一次SSL平安审计,重点检查:
自签名证书仅适用于内网测试,公网访问会被所有浏览器标记为“不平安”。商业证书需、 组织验证或 验证,其中EV证书会在地址栏显示公司名称,显著提升用户信任度。
现代浏览器和服务器已针对HTTPS优化。实际测试表明, 正确配置的HTTPS网站速度比HTTP仅慢5%-10%,而平安性提升带来的SEO排名优势远超这点代价。
即使证书未过期,服务器配置变更也可能导致证书失效。建议在重大操作前备份证书文件,并在变更后马上验证SSL状态。
2022年“双11”前夕,某电商平台因证书续费流程错误导致首页瘫痪4小时直接损失超500万元。复盘发现三大教训:
事后该平台引入了自动化证书管理系统, 实现了证书签发、部署、续费的全流程自动化,再未发生类似事故。
SSL证书无效问题看似是技术细节,实则关乎网站的核心竞争力。通过系统化的原因分析、即时解决策略和防范妙招,你可以将证书管理从“救火队”转变为“防火墙”。记住平安的HTTPS不仅是技术要求,更是用户信任的基石。马上行动吧——检查你的证书状态,优化配置流程,让每一次用户访问都始于平安,终于信任。
Demand feedback